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
The Principles of Metal Polishing - Normally, the polishing of metal is wanted for aesthetic reasons and clean-room situations. It's one of the most widely used techniques because of its utility in intensifying the original attractiveness of the items, as an example, automobile parts, kitchenware or motor bike parts. Moreover, lots of clean-rooms would need a lustrous finish in order to lower the porosity of the metal surfaces which could result in debris to build up and contaminate. A great illustration of this use would be in vacuum chambers. There exist quite a few different ways to polish metal, and here we are going to go over a bit pertaining to examples of the procedures required. Various metals can be finished electromechanically, chemically, manually by hand, or with purpose made buffing machines. A special finishing paste or compound may be utilized, which may include aluminum oxide, limestone, chromium oxide, tripoli, chalk, dolomite, or iron oxide. Buffing stainless steel, because of its lousy thermal conductivity, reasonably high viscidity, and hardness is normally one of the most time intensive. In contrast, goods produced with non-ferrous metal are certainly more responsive to buffing, since they need the lowest amount of procedures.
Whenever a greater processing quality is just not vital, swifter pad speeds should be considered. A decreased pad speed is utilized when a superior quality mirror finish is essential. Finishing buffs plastered in paste will be somewhat impacted by the pressures on the surface of the buffing pad. The level of the surface pressure may be increased to a chosen range, but further exceeding the perfect degree of force not merely decreases the quality level of treatment, but also can worsen efficiency, can create wear to the component, plus there is also an evident heating of the work-pieces, due to friction. When polishing thin material, it is increased heat (and the relating flexibility of the metal) that may cause elements to twist, distort, or bend. Typically, it will take a skilled polisher to consider all of these points to equally avoid damage to the piece and to work adequately. To help you substantially enhance the quality of the resultant surface area, the polishing procedure should really be executed with a lesser amount of aggression and not so much force in order to consequently complete a surface without scratches or fine lines as a consequence of the polishing procedure, therefore ending up with a fantastic mirror finish.
